Warning Signs You Need Refrigerator Water Line Leak Removal
Don’t ignore these warning signs, which can show a Refrigerator Water Line Leak: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A musty smell in your home can be a sign of a Refrigerator Water Line Leak. When water seeps into your walls or floors, it can create an ideal environment for mold and mildew growth, leading to unpleasant odors.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on your ceilings or walls can be a sign of a Refrigerator Water Line Leak. These stains can be a sign of water seeping into your walls or ceilings, which can lead to further damage if left unchecked.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of a Refrigerator Water Line Leak. When water seeps into your floors, it can cause the wood or other materials to warp or buckle, leading to costly repairs.
Increased Water Bills
An increase in your water bills can be a sign of a Refrigerator Water Line Leak. When water is leaking, it can waste a significant amount of water, leading to higher bills.
Visible Water Leaks
A visible water leak can be a sign of a Refrigerator Water Line Leak. When water is leaking, it can create a puddle or pool of water, which can be a sign of a larger issue.

Refrigerator Water Line Leak Removal Cost in Brookline, MA
The cost of Refrigerator Water Line Leak Removal can vary depending on the severity of the issue,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Brookline, MA.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Leak removal |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area. |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and extent of the damage. |
| Repair and restoration | $2,000 – $10,000 | Size of the affected area and extent of the damage. |
| Inspection and assessment | $100 – $500 | Severity of the issue and size of the affected area. |
| Equipment rental |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and extent of the damage. |
| Deodorization | $200 – $1,000 | Size of the affected area and extent of the damage. |
